I found this pattern described by Nemes in "The Soft Hackled Fly Addict" He describes it as the largest soft hackle he ever tied. It was tied as a steelhead fly for a friend.

Nemes says tie it just like a Tups on a low water salmon hook and with 2 turns of heron hackle. Here's my version since I don't have any Tups walking around or heron.

Faux Tups (light red fine muskrat and wool mix, cream simi seal, red wool, urine stained colored wool :roll: )

I use blue eared pheasant for the hackle.
